## Release Checklist — ReminderRunner v2.3

- [ ] Verify the clinic appointment reminder job (RemindLoop) fires against the staging calendar, not prod — new folks trip on this every time.
- [ ] Confirm quiet hours: no texts before 8am local.
- [ ] Spot-check three reminders for the Halverson Family Clinic tenant.
- [ ] Kick off the dry-run and watch the logs for five minutes.

Once the dry-run passes, record the artifact token emitted at the end of the pipeline output:

build token for tawif-bahip: htk31_68bba16e1afabfef4ecc69408c06f16

# tailwisp — internal CLI for tailing service logs across the Bramblehold fleet.
# Support staff: this env file configures which log streams tailwisp can reach.
# Set TAILWISP_REGION to the cluster you are investigating; defaults to ostermere.
# TAILWISP_BUFFER_LINES controls scrollback; keep it under 5000 to avoid memory pressure on shared jump hosts.
# Output is read-only, so feel free to tail production streams during triage.
# tailwisp authenticates to the log broker with a token, so the next line sets it:

vault entry, fadup-tagag: RELAY_SECRET8=2fd92179

Ticket for weekly eng sync: signature check failed on the CartWand barcode scanner integration, build 3.2.0. Verifier flagged a digest mismatch after the firmware shim was patched post-signing. Rollout to Bramfield stores is paused. Action: rebuild from tag, sign once, never patch after signing. Owner: integrations team. Re-signing proceeds this week with the key below.

deploy key for taguf-bafop: bky4_bYeM